Queensland to kickstart organic waste collection with purchase of 1m household bins

Government to spend $151m to boost council food and garden waste service for more than 3 million people in the state’s south-east

The Queensland government is buying residents more than a million bins in a bid to kickstart council organic waste collection.

Just 17% of Queenslanders who have a general curbside service have an organics bin, compared with 92% with a recycling bin.
